在日常使用Excel的过程中,有时会遇到这样的情况:当你尝试向工作表中插入新的行或列时,系统却弹出提示说“无法插入”。这不仅让人感到困惑,还可能影响工作效率。那么,究竟是什么原因导致了这种问题?我们又该如何解决呢?
一、可能的原因分析
1. 保护模式
如果当前工作簿处于受保护状态,某些操作如插入行或列将被限制。即使只是部分区域被锁定,也可能影响整体功能。
2. 数据验证规则冲突
当单元格设置了特定的数据验证条件(例如不允许空值),插入新行可能导致这些规则触发错误。
3. 合并单元格的存在
合并后的单元格会对周围未合并的单元格产生影响。如果尝试在包含合并单元格的区域内插入内容,则可能会受到阻碍。
4. 文件损坏
Excel文件本身可能存在轻微损坏,尤其是在频繁保存或传输过程中。这种情况下,某些基础功能可能失效。
5. 宏或VBA脚本干扰
如果工作簿内嵌有自定义宏或脚本程序,在执行时可能会对正常操作造成限制。
6. 行/列已被占用
某些情况下,Excel会自动保留一些特殊用途的行或列,比如最后一行用于存储隐藏数据等。试图在此类位置插入内容自然不会成功。
二、解决方案建议
针对上述原因,我们可以采取以下措施来解决问题:
- 检查保护设置
首先确认当前工作簿是否启用了保护功能。可以通过点击“审阅”选项卡下的“撤销工作表保护”按钮来解除限制。
- 调整数据验证规则
检查每个受影响的工作表中的数据验证规则,并根据需要进行修改或删除。
- 避免操作合并单元格
尽量减少合并单元格的使用频率,特别是在大型表格中。若必须使用,请确保其不影响其他部分的操作。
- 修复受损文件
使用Excel自带的“打开并修复”功能尝试恢复文件完整性;或者将文件另存为其他格式后重新加载。
- 禁用宏与脚本
若怀疑是由于宏引起的障碍,可以尝试以“只读”模式打开文件,或者通过“开发工具”菜单暂时禁用所有加载项。
- 检查行/列状态
对于异常行为,可以尝试创建一个新的空白工作表,然后复制粘贴原有内容以排除潜在隐患。
三、预防措施
为了避免类似问题再次发生,平时可以注意以下几点:
- 定期备份重要文档;
- 避免随意启用复杂的保护机制;
- 在编写公式或设计结构时尽量保持简洁明了;
- 及时更新软件版本,利用最新优化改进提升稳定性。
总之,“Excel为什么提示不能插入?”这个问题背后往往隐藏着更深层次的技术细节。只有深入了解背后原理并采取针对性对策,才能从根本上解决问题。希望以上内容能够帮助大家更好地应对这一困扰!